Following the launch of the final Space Shuttle mission, STS-135, Commander Chris Ferguson made the following remarks to the spacecraft communicator (CAPCOM) at Johnson Space Center in Houston after powering down the Main Propulsion System (MPS) for the last time.

“MPS power down is complete and with that we would like to thank the Pratt & Whitney Rocketdyne team and the SSME team for their flawless performance over this 30-year shuttle flight history.”

“135 flights…It’s a 7,000-pound engine that puts out one-half million pounds of thrust and they pitched the equivalent of a perfect game every flight.”

“From everyone who has ridden on these rockets, we thank you.”

The CAPCOM commander responded to Ferguson with:

“We concur with that assessment Atlantis. Good, pertinent and true words.”
